How it works
⓵ If you're interested in a custom piece, contact me and share what you're thinking — whether that’s a rough sketch, a description, or even just a feeling you have in mind. References to one or more of my previous works are always appreciated, as it makes the understanding of your vision way easier for me. If you have a specific budget or other limitations on the project, please inform me about that.
Please keep in mind that: I do not replicate the works of other artists. I do not work in silver and other precious metals.
⓶ Once we agree on the design, I will propose a price in line with your budget. If you accept it, I will provide you with further instructions on how to pay for the order along with the approximate order realization time.
In selected cases, I allow for a part of the payment to be prepaid and the rest to be paid after completion of the order. However, I will not start working on your custom order without an upfront payment. I need it at least to cover the costs of materials and to ensure that you are serious about the order and will not abandon it. Thank you for your understanding.
⓷ After receiving the payment, I'll get started on crafting your piece. Throughout the process, I’ll keep you updated so you can see how things are coming along.
